# OneCLI: Managing AI Agent Secrets from Scratch

Instead of the agent holding the key, OneCLI acts as a network gateway. The agent sends a request with a placeholder, and the gateway swaps it for the real credential at the network layer before forwarding it to the service. This means the agent never actually "knows" the secret.

## Deployment and Integration

Since the proxy is written in Rust and packaged as a Docker container, getting it running is straightforward. It supports any tool that can configure an `HTTPS_PROXY`

, making it compatible with a wide range of AI workflows:

**Compatible Tools:**

[Claude](/en/tags/claude/)Code, Cursor, OpenClaw, or any custom LLM agent.

**Secret Sourcing:** You can store secrets directly in the vault (AES-256-GCM encrypted) or sync them in real-time from 1Password or Bitwarden.

**Control Layer:** You can set up human-in-the-loop approvals. Even if an agent decides it needs to perform a sensitive action, the request is blocked at the proxy level until a human clears it.

## Practical AI Workflow Benefits

The real-world value here is preventing "permission creep." Coding agents are notorious for trying to find creative ways to elevate their own permissions to finish a task. By moving the authorization to a deterministic proxy, you stop relying on the model's "behavior" and start relying on hard network policies.

For example, if you're using a deployment agent, you can allow it to trigger a build but require manual approval before it can actually merge a PR or push to production, regardless of what the agent's internal logic thinks.

## Technical Trade-offs

**Performance:** The Rust core keeps latency low, but it is still an extra hop in the network path.

**Scope:** It doesn't stop an agent from misusing a permission it

*actually*has. If you give the agent broad access to a database via the proxy, it can still delete tables. Tight scoping of policies is mandatory.
